520 |a COD levels in wastewater which indicates that the higher the degree of pollution on waters also high. The measurement results effluent COD concentration of ethanol amounted to 203,839.6 mg / l, this value exceeds a predetermined quality standards. Decreased levels of COD can be made by coagulation, flocculation and sedimentation using ferric chloride (FeCl3). The purpose of this study to determine the effectiveness of ferric chloride (FeCl3) in reducing the levels of COD in wastewater of ethanol. This research method is True Experiment with pretest posttest study design with Control Group. The population in this study is the liquid waste ethanol Bekonang Sukoharjo volume of wastewater each day ± 100-150 lliter / day. The number of samples used is 24 liters. Quota sampling technique sampling. Statistical test using One Way Anova with data analysis p-0.000 (p <0.000), so that Ha is accepted. Statistical test results showed the effectiveness of the coagulant dose of ferric chloride (FeCl3) in lowering levels of COD. Coagulant dose of ferric chloride (FeCl3) are most effective in lowering levels of COD in wastewater of ethanol was 6 g / l with efficacy of 74.1% (53123.2 mg / l)
